What are some common challenges Email Developers face when working with different email clients, and how can they be addressed?

Email Developers often encounter inconsistencies in how various email clients render HTML and CSS, which can make it challenging to ensure emails look and function as intended for all recipients. To address this, developers typically use inline styles, tables for layout, and test across multiple platforms and devices using tools like Litmus or Email on Acid. Staying up to date with client-specific quirks and best practices is essential, as is collaborating closely with designers and marketers to align on feasible design elements. Proactively addressing these challenges helps ensure a consistent and accessible experience for all users.

What is the difference between Email Developer vs Email Marketing Specialist?

AspectEmail DeveloperEmail Marketing Specialist
Primary FocusDesigning and coding email templates and campaignsPlanning, executing, and analyzing email marketing strategies
SkillsHTML, CSS, responsive design, email client compatibilityMarketing strategy, analytics, copywriting, segmentation
CredentialsWeb development or coding experience often preferredMarketing or communications background often preferred
Work EnvironmentMarketing teams, agencies, or in-house departmentsMarketing teams, agencies, or in-house departments

While both roles are involved in email campaigns, Email Developers focus on creating and coding the email templates, ensuring they display correctly across devices. Email Marketing Specialists handle the overall strategy, content, and analysis of campaigns. Understanding the differences helps organizations assign the right tasks and professionals for successful email marketing efforts.

What is an Email Developer?

An Email Developer is a specialized professional who designs, codes, tests, and optimizes email campaigns and newsletters for marketing or communication purposes. They use HTML and CSS to create responsive and visually appealing emails that render correctly across various email clients and devices. Email Developers also work closely with designers, marketers, and project managers to ensure emails meet branding guidelines and achieve desired outcomes, such as increasing engagement or conversions.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Email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Email Developer, you need expertise in HTML, CSS, and responsive design, along with a strong understanding of email marketing best practices. Familiarity with email service providers (ESPs) like Mailchimp or Salesforce Marketing Cloud, as well as tools for testing and troubleshooting emails across clients, is typically required. Attention to detail, problem-solving, and effective communication are key soft skills for collaborating with marketing teams and ensuring high-quality deliverables. These skills are essential for creating engaging, functional, and accessible email campaigns that drive business results and user engagement.

What Is the Job of an Email Developer?

An email developer designs and builds email blasts for clients and marketing teams. In this career, your duties primarily revolve around creating templates in HTML. This involves having an eye for visual design as well as the technical capability for coding. When coding the email, you have to account for a variety of different browsers, text options, and email clients, which makes it a very different task than coding a web page. Furthermore, you need to be aware of the limits of the email service provider your organization is using, and you must stay up-to-date with any new regulations regarding spam and industry standards regarding HTML.
